Enhancing Healthcare Delivery with AI
In a groundbreaking move, Baxter International Inc. has announced its partnership with Pieces Technologies, Inc., a frontrunner in healthcare artificial intelligence. This collaboration aims to integrate the Pieces Inpatient Platform into hospitals and health systems across the United States, effectively transforming the medical care landscape.
The Pieces Inpatient Platform is an advanced cloud-based solution designed to alleviate the workload of multidisciplinary care teams by automating and streamlining documentation and care coordination. The Pieces Inpatient Platform offers an all-inclusive technology solution that integrates with Baxter’s existing connected care portfolio. Its primary objective is to minimize the administrative burden on healthcare professionals, thus enabling them to focus on what truly matters: patient care. The platform’s capabilities include:
- - Automated Working Summaries: The platform condenses information from Electronic Health Records (EHRs) into practical, easy-to-read summaries that can be used in daily care activities.
- - Pre-drafted Documentation: It generates draft progress notes and discharge summaries for physicians, allowing them to reclaim precious time while ensuring documentation accuracy.
- - Case Management Support: For case managers, the platform assembly discharge readiness summaries and identifies barriers to discharge.
- - Utilization Management: It aids utilization-management teams in determining levels of care through accurate encounter reviews.
These powerful AI-driven features significantly decrease cognitive load on healthcare providers, allowing them to operate more effectively without leaving their existing EHR systems. The collaboration also emphasizes safety and reliability; AI-generated summaries are monitored through Pieces’ proprietary SafeRead™ quality assurance process, ensuring that healthcare professionals can trust the insights and data presented to them.

In their ongoing efforts to lead in clinical AI, Pieces Technologies has demonstrated proven success. Their flagship product, the Pieces Inpatient Platform, has achieved an impressive milestone of over 10 million AI-generated clinical documents across the nation. The platform's diverse features extend to creating documentation for multidisciplinary rounds and improving hand-off communications, ultimately enhancing the overall functionality of hospital operations.
Moreover, Pieces has established strong partnerships, including its collaboration with Amazon Web Services, to leverage cloud technology in healthcare applications. With substantial backing from NIH for clinical AI research, the firm stands at the forefront of integrating science and innovation into healthcare processes.
